Who Is Her Victim

After her infant son Leo is killed by her niece Lana during a family holiday, a grieving mother finds no justice from the law or her heartless in-laws. Consumed by hatred, she dies of a broken heart, only to inexplicably wake up on the morning of the tragedy. Desperate to save her child, she sends him away before the incident can occur. However, horror strikes again when Lana still manages to throw a baby from the balcony, signaling that a dark fate may be inescapable.
